Help with Upgrade: 5 Beeps After Installing New GPU

0
4
Asked By GamerDude99 On

I recently upgraded my graphics card from an RTX 3060 Ti to a Sapphire Pure 9070 (non-XT). However, I'm running into issues: when I try to start my computer with the new card installed, it beeps five times and the screen stays black. Here are my system specs: Gigabyte B660m motherboard, Intel i5 12400F processor, G Skill Ripjaws 16 GB DDR3 (2x8), and a 750 W power supply. I've already tried uninstalling all drivers using DDU and resetting the BIOS, but the system works fine when I switch back to my RTX 3060 Ti. Does anyone have any idea what could be causing this issue? Is my new card possibly defective?

1 Answer

Answered By TechSavvy101 On

It sounds like you might need a BIOS update for your motherboard to support the new GPU. Sometimes newer cards require newer firmware to function properly. Give that a shot!
